把下面的代码扔到.emacs里,就能实现相应的功能。

  1. 把缺省的major mode设置为text-mode, 而不是几乎什么功能也没有的fundamental-mode.

(setq default-major-mode ‘text-mode)

  1. 光标靠近鼠标指针时,让鼠标指针自动让开,别挡住视线。

(mouse-avoidance-mode ‘animate)

  1. 防止页面滚动时跳动, scroll-margin 3可以在靠近屏幕边沿3行时就开始滚动,可以很好的看到上下文。这样就和我们一般的习惯一样了,不会半屏半屏的前后跳了。

(setq scroll-margin 3
scroll-conservatively 10000)